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
34590381607 919680 45 65253 51
4671039882 908 00570556
4671039882 908 00570556
37 175913033 9797 85
All about undefined
Interested in learning more?
4671039882 908 00570556
37 175913033 9797 85
See more
75020 563657165 6815
208943 573 8602104
See more
1312380 013 8057
8585973 5324541 4990301
See more